- 相关推荐
基于PSD3XX与ADMC401接口设计的无功发生器系统
摘要:文章介绍了PSD3XX系列芯片的基本功能和ADMC401芯片的功能特点,结合硬件电路图详细分析了两者的接口设计,并对其软件环境和需要注意的问题进行了说明,最后以静止无功发生器为例,介绍了ADMC401+PSD311两片系统的应用方法,同时给出了系统的硬件结构图。关键词:PSD3XX ADMC401 PWM SVG
随着微机控制技术的广泛应用以及控制系统复杂性和实时性要求的不断提高,很多控制系统都对高速、多功能、大容量控制器的被控对象提出了各种要求控制。尤其是在工业应用领域中,系统需要快速地完成大量数据的采集和处理以及控制信号的接收和发送等诸多功能,这样,一般的单片机系统很难满足要求。因此,如何设计一个实用、经济、合理的高性能控制系统已成为设计的关键。
1 PSD芯片说明
对于一个单片机系统,如果采用常规的RAM、ROM和逻辑器件分离的系统连接方式,必定会使整个控制电路过于庞杂,从而给设计和调试带来很大的困难,同时也会降低系统的稳定性。而美国WSI公司生产的可编程外围逻辑器件PSD系列芯片内集成有EPROM、SRAM和PLD阵列等部件,它将单片机所需的多个外围芯片集成在一个芯片内,从而大大地简化了硬件电路的设计,减少了印制电路板的面积,缩短了开发周期。图1是PSD3系列器件的组成结构。
从图中可以看到PSD3XX内部有256k位到1M位不等的EPROM,它们被均匀地分为8个相同大小的区,每个区都有相应的选择信号,通过PSD中PLD译码部分可产生相应的选择信号。还有一些主要的功能部件,如多个单独可配置I/O端口、两个可编程阵列(PAD A和PAD B)、16k位静态RAM等。对于较大的系统,还可以通过水平级联(以增加总线宽度为特点)或垂直级联(以增加子系统深度为特点)等方式并配置多个PSD3XX来完成。PSD3XX可以和多路复用或非多路复用总线的16位微控制器接口。并支持多种MCU,例如Intel的80196、80386EX,Motorola的68HC16、683XX,Philips的80C51XA以及AD公司的ADSP2105等。如此大的储存空间和功能单元极大地方便了单片机的嵌入式设计,同时地为用户提供了更为简单灵活的解决方案。图2是常规的单片机系统和由PSD组成的系统进行硬件结构比较的示意图,可见运用PSD后,系统结构得到极大简化。
图2 常规单片机系统和由PSD组成的两片系统比较图
2 ADMC401芯片说明
对于系统设计者来说,数字信号处理(DSP)的普遍使用正在成为一股潮流。ADMC401?1??2?芯片即是一个基于单片DSP的控制器,适合工业应用领域中的高性能控制。该芯片集成了一个26MIPS定点内核ADSP-2171,其编码与ADSP-21xx DSP 系列完全兼容。该内核具有一套完备的外围控制接口,可以在高度集成环境中快速实现对元器件的控制。另外,它还包含三个计算单元、两个数据地址发生器和一个程序定序器,其中计算单元包含一个算术逻辑单元ALU、一个乘法/累加器?MAC?和一个桶式移位器,而内核也增加了位操作、平方、四舍五入和全局中断屏蔽等指令。除此之外,ADMC401芯片还包括两个灵活的双缓冲器以及双向同步串行口。图3为ADMC401的功能框图。从图中可以看到:该芯片提供有2k×24位的内部程序储存器RAM、2k×24位的内部程序存储器ROM、1k×16位的内部数据存储器RAM、一个高性
[1] [2] [3]
【基于PSD3XX与ADMC401接口设计的无功发生器系统】相关文章:
基于Web服务的企业应用集成系统及其接口04-29
基于DSP和FPGA的笔划字符发生器设计04-26
基于FPGA的数字系统设计04-27
基于多传感器的组合导航接口子系统04-30
地铁信号系统的接口设计分析04-28
基于ARM的GPS定位系统设计04-27
基于柔性测试技术的系统设计04-27
浅谈电力系统的无功优化与无功补偿论文04-29
基于dsp的正弦波信号发生器课程设计05-01